Factors to Consider When Choosing Best Portable Power Stations For Film Sets
Choosing the right portable power station for a film set involves balancing capacity, weight, durability, and features. The right unit can keep your production running smoothly without unnecessary weight or cost. Understanding these factors helps prevent common mistakes, such as underestimating power needs or choosing units that are too bulky for transport.Capacity and Power Output
Capacity, measured in watt-hours (Wh), determines how long your gear can run before recharging. For film sets, high-capacity units like 3000Wh or more are preferable to support multiple devices over extended periods. Power output, especially continuous wattage, is equally important—ensure the station can handle the peak wattage of your equipment, such as lights or monitors, without strain. Overestimating your needs can lead to unnecessary weight and expense, so accurately assessing your typical load is key.
Portability and Size
While larger batteries deliver more power, they also tend to be heavier and bulkier. For on-location shoots or quick setups, a compact unit with sufficient capacity might be more practical. Look for models with handles or wheels, and consider how much space they will occupy in your gear bag or vehicle. Balancing weight with capacity helps prevent fatigue and logistical issues during transport and setup.
Battery Chemistry and Longevity
LiFePO4 batteries are increasingly popular for film sets because they last longer and are safer compared to traditional lithium-ion cells. They can withstand more charge-discharge cycles, making them a better investment for frequent use. However, they tend to be more expensive upfront. Understanding your usage frequency and longevity expectations can guide whether the extra cost is justified.
Expandability and Charging Options
Some units offer expandability, allowing you to add extra batteries or connect to solar panels for sustainable power. This feature can dramatically extend operational time, especially during long shoots or remote locations. Equally important are fast charging options and multiple input methods—solar, AC, or car adapters—giving you flexibility to recharge between takes or overnight.
Price and Value
High-capacity, feature-rich units tend to cost more, but they also offer greater reliability and lifespan. Low-cost models can serve basic needs but may require more frequent maintenance or replacement. Consider your budget against your power demands; investing in a slightly more expensive model can save time, money, and frustration in the long run, especially during demanding shoots.
Frequently Asked Questions
How do I determine the right capacity for my film set?
To choose the correct capacity, list all devices you’ll need to power and their wattages. Multiply the wattage by the expected runtime to estimate total watt-hours required. Adding a buffer of 20-30% ensures you won’t run out of power unexpectedly. Larger productions with multiple lights, monitors, and cameras will naturally need higher-capacity units, whereas smaller setups can manage with more modest options.
Is it better to buy a larger capacity power station or multiple smaller ones?
For most film sets, a single larger capacity station simplifies setup and reduces management complexity. However, multiple smaller units can offer redundancy, portability, and flexibility, especially if different crew members need quick access or if weight is a concern. The decision depends on your workflow, transport constraints, and whether you prioritize simplicity over modularity.
Can solar panels effectively recharge a power station during a shoot?
Yes, solar panels can recharge a power station, especially those designed with solar input compatibility. While recharge times depend on panel size, sunlight conditions, and station capacity, solar is a sustainable way to extend operational hours. For critical shoots, having a combination of solar and traditional recharging methods provides the most reliable power supply.
How important is battery chemistry for the lifespan of a power station?
Battery chemistry directly impacts lifespan, safety, and performance. LiFePO4 batteries are known for longer cycle life and thermal stability, making them ideal for frequent or long-term use on film sets. Standard lithium-ion batteries may degrade faster and pose safety concerns over time. Investing in the right chemistry can reduce replacement costs and ensure consistent reliability.
